If a single phase ac transformer has two primary windings a dual winding transformer, the inlead of the second winding will be identified as h3, and the outlead will be identified as h4.

Three phase transformers a transformer bank composed of three single phase units may be replaced by one 3 phase transformer the magnetic core has three fluxcarrying legs two yokes, bottom and top, couple the flux of the three legs the sum of the three fluxes equals zero each leg contains the primary and secondary windings.
